Ant Control Service in Frisco, TX
Ant control services focus on identifying and eliminating ant infestations within residential properties. These services typically cover a range of projects, including treating indoor areas such as kitchens, basements, and wall voids, as well as exterior spaces like lawns, garden beds, and foundation perimeters. Property owners often seek assistance when they notice ant trails, nests, or increased activity around their home, aiming to prevent damage and maintain a clean, pest-free environment.
Before requesting ant control, homeowners should consider the extent of the infestation, the types of ants involved, and any specific areas where activity is concentrated. Understanding whether the problem is localized or widespread can help determine the most effective treatment approach. It’s also useful to know if there are any pets or children in the household, as certain treatment methods may require additional precautions. Clear communication about property layout and problem history can support effective and targeted pest management.

Ant Control Service Questions
What are signs of an ant infestation? Common signs include visible ants indoors, trails leading to entry points, and small piles of debris or dirt near walls and foundations.
How do ant control services work? These services typically involve identifying ant species, treating entry points, and applying targeted barriers or bait to eliminate colonies.
Are treatments safe for pets and children? Many ant control methods are safe when used as directed, but it’s best to consult with a professional about specific products and application areas.
How can property owners prevent ant problems? Regular cleaning, sealing cracks and gaps, and removing food sources can help reduce the likelihood of ant infestations.
